i was deported from canada last year and my husband filed a sponsorship application. my interview is in may and understandably, i have butterflies in my tommy. i was asked to come along with my passport to accra. my medicals will also expire by the end of may. does anyone know if i will need to redo them? will they hold onto my passport? if so, how will i come back to nigeria? or will i have to go for a second interview? i am kind of confused. any suggestions?

Well my husband was in a similar situation and he just had his interview late Feb (asked to bring passport along).
The interview (and I guess it will be the same for you) was to inform him that he needed to also apply for an ARC (Authorization to return to canada). You need to do that if you've been removed from the country - it's almost similar to the Ministers consent to return.
The passport is to validate your identity - they will give it back to you.
You will likely be asked a few questions about your husband - why you were removed from Canada ... nothing major. The Immigration Officer will give you a form with the amount you need to pay (assuming you haven't done this already). In addition, if you didn't pay for your own plane ticket home, you will also need to pay an additional $1500.
so you will have to submit all that within 60 or 90 days (I don't recall) ... and will have to redo your medicals (I would ask about the medical when you are there if they don't mention anything - it could save you time if they give you the re-do request asap).
I would guess that you will have another interview. Our immigration officer said we would - they will review the ARC decisions. But maybe not.
Hope this helps
homesoon
PS - if they don't give you back your passport, explain to the Immigration officer that you need it to travel and they will.
